Tytuł:
Monitoring of Leachate Quality at a Selected Municipal Landfill Site in Podlasie, Poland
Autorzy:
Tałałaj, I. A.
Biedka, P.
Walery, M. J.
Leszczyński, J.
Powiązania:
https://bibliotekanauki.pl/articles/125226.pdf
Data publikacji:
2016
Wydawca:
Polskie Towarzystwo Inżynierii Ekologicznej
Tematy:
leachate
landfill
monitoring
pollution
Opis:
The paper presents an evaluation of leachate monitoring data as well as investigation of temporal and seasonal variability of leachate quality. The analysis includes 27 sampling carried out at selected municipal landfill during 7-year observation period. In leachate samples, concentration of Pb, Cu, Zn, Cr, Hg, Cd, Total Organic Carbon (TOC), Polycyclic Aromatic Hydrocarbons (PAH) and value of pH and electro-conductivity (EC) were determined. Estimation of landfill leachate demonstrated a declining trend in EC, TOC and Zn concentration with time. Concentration of Pb, Hg, Cr, Cd and PAH remained relatively constant with respect to the sampling time, however, the value of pH showed a growing trend due to the decrease of the concentration of the partially ionized free volatile fatty acids. Average concentration of heavy metals in leachate were observed in trace quantities (<1.0 mg·dm-3). There were no statistically significant seasonal variations in concentration of the analyzed parameters, however, the highest concentration of EC, TOC and PAH were observed in summer. The negative correlation of pH with Pb, Cu, Zn, Cr, Hg, Cd indicated a strong connection of leachate’s pH with heavy metals concentration. A cluster analysis allowed to specify two groups of variables: cluster I with TOC as an indicator of organic pollution in leachate and claster II with the rest of parameters. Further systematic monitoring is necessary, but its scope, according to the author, should be redefined.

Tytuł:
Impact of Landfill Leachate on Groundwater Quality – A Comparison Between Three Different Landfills in Morocco
Autorzy:
Benaddi, Rabia
Ferkan, Yousra
Bouriqi, Abdelillah
Ouazzani, Naaila
Powiązania:
https://bibliotekanauki.pl/articles/2202212.pdf
Data publikacji:
2022
Wydawca:
Polskie Towarzystwo Inżynierii Ekologicznej
Tematy:
landfill
leachate
pollution
groundwater
Opis:
In this work, physicochemical and bacteriological analyses of leachate collected from three different landfills in the Marrakech region in Morocco were carried out. The results showed that the leachate is highly loaded with organic matter, chemical and bacteriological elements and some heavy metals, this load depends of the nature of landfill (rural or urban) and also of its age (young or old), the values of the parameters exceed the limit values for discharge into the natural medium. Physicochemical and bacteriological analyses of groundwater from wells downstream of these landfills were also carried out; The results showed that they had medium to poor quality according to the type of landfill. This is due to the presence of organic matter, total coliforms, total phosphorus and total nitrogen in many studied wells.

Tytuł:
Air pollution – awareness among the most susceptible groups of patients
Autorzy:
Price, S.
Rawiak, A.
Pazio, M.
Wójcik, N.
Kuch, M.
Braksator, W.
Król, W.
Powiązania:
https://bibliotekanauki.pl/articles/1918764.pdf
Data publikacji:
2018
Wydawca:
Uniwersytet Medyczny w Białymstoku
Tematy:
Air
pollution
awareness
survey
susceptible
Opis:
Purpose: Air pollution is one of the most important and often underestimated causes of death worldwide. The study evaluates awareness of its effects on health, access to information and seeking protection from pollution among the most susceptible population. Materials and methods: A 22-item survey was constructed (Cronbach’s α=0.81), including two parts, 1 -‘Awareness’ and 2 - ‘Personal protection and access to information’ and four independent questions. It was distributed among 107 hospital patients at high risk of adverse health effects from air pollution. Results: Scores in part 1 of the survey were relatively high. Lower results were achieved in the second part. Significant differences in responses to the surveys were found depending on gender, age and education. Patients’ main sources of information are (in order): television, the Internet and radio. Access to information was mostly rated as insufficient. Few patients use anti-pollution facemasks or indoor air filters (5.8% and 2.9%, respectively). Conclusions: Despite patients’ decent awareness, access to information is poor among the most susceptible population and needs to be improved urgently. More reliable sources of information need to be provided. null

Tytuł:
The Impact of Anthropogenic Activities on Benthic Macroinvertebrates Community in the Ranggeh River
Autorzy:
Sudarso, Jojok
Suryono, Tri
Yoga, Gunawan P.
Samir, Octavianto
Imroatushshoolikhah, -
Ibrahim, Aiman
Powiązania:
https://bibliotekanauki.pl/articles/1838403.pdf
Data publikacji:
2021
Wydawca:
Polskie Towarzystwo Inżynierii Ekologicznej
Tematy:
EPT
pollution
agriculture
embeddedness percentage
Opis:
Ranggeh River is one of the inlets of Lake Maninjau (West Sumatra, Indonesia), which has a vital role in supporting the life of native fish. Increasing anthropogenic activities (agriculture and human settlements) around the river can harm benthic macroinvertebrates as natural food for fish. Therefore, this study aimed to analyze and observe water quality changes and their impact on the benthic macroinvertebrate communities in the Ranggeh River. Sampling was conducted from February to August 2019 using the Hess Sampler tool. The results indicate that the anthropogenic impacts around the Ranggeh River on water quality has changed the macroinvertebrate benthic community structures (composition, abundance, and biological index). Furthermore, the Ephemeroptera Plecoptera and Trichoptera (EPT) number of taxa index were superior in reflecting disturbances in the Ranggeh River compared to the Family Biotic Index (FBI) and the Percent Model Affinity (PMA). In conclusion, the anthropogenic effect on the macroinvertebrate community in the Ranggeh River prominently was caused by habitat changes rather than enrichment by nutrients (TN and TP).

Artykuł
Tytuł:
Monitoring of organophosphorus pesticides and remediation technologies of the frequently detected compound (chlorpyrifos) in drinking water
Autorzy:
Derbalah, A.
Ismail, A.
Shaheen, S.
Powiązania:
https://bibliotekanauki.pl/articles/778327.pdf
Data publikacji:
2013
Wydawca:
Zachodniopomorski Uniwersytet Technologiczny w Szczecinie. Wydawnictwo Uczelniane ZUT w Szczecinie
Tematy:
chlorpyrifos
pollution
toxicity
water
remediation
Opis:
Studies on the currently used organophosphorus insecticides with respect to their environmental levels and effective remediation technologies for their residues in water have been considered as a source of major concern. This study was carried out to monitor the presence of organophosphorus in drinking water plants (Kafr-El-Shiekh, Ebshan, Elhamoul, Mehalt Aboali, Fowa, Balteem and Metobess) in Kafr-El-Shiekh Governorate, Egypt. Furthermore, it was carried out to evaluate the efficiency of different remediation technologies (advanced oxidation processes and bioremediation) for removing chlorpyrifos in drinking water. The results showed the presence of several organophosphorus pesticides in water sampling sites. Chlorpyrifos was detected with high frequency relative to other compounds in drinking water. Nano photo-Fenton like reagent (Fe2O3(nano)/H2O2/UV) was the most effective treatment for chlorpyrifos removal in drinking water followed by ZnO(nano)/H2O2/UV, Fe3+/H2O2/UV and ZnO/H2O2/ UV, respectively. Bioremediation of chlorpyrifos by effective microorganisms (EMs) removed 100% of the chlorpyrifos initial concentration after 23 days of treatment. There is no remaining toxicity in chlorpyrifos contaminated-water after remediation on treated rats with respect to cholinesterase activity and histological changes in kidney and liver relative to control. Advanced oxidation processes especially with nanomaterials and bioremediation with effective microorganisms can be regarded as safe and effective remediation technologies for chlorpyrifos in drinking water.

Tytuł:
Bees as Bioindicators of Environmental Pollution with Metals in an Urban Area
Autorzy:
Skorbiłowicz, E.
Skorbiłowicz, M.
Cieśluk, I.
Powiązania:
https://bibliotekanauki.pl/articles/124666.pdf
Data publikacji:
2018
Wydawca:
Polskie Towarzystwo Inżynierii Ekologicznej
Tematy:
bees
bioindicators
pollution
heavy metals
Opis:
The commonness of metal contamination, even at considerable distances from industrial centers and intensively used economic areas, has become the interest of many researchers. The issue of evaluating the state of the environment with the help of living organisms has become a very important part in the control of the natural environment. Honey bee (Apis mellifera L) is a good bioindicator as it is inextricably linked to the natural environment in which it lives. The aim of the research, and at the same time the main assumption of the study, was to evaluate the effectiveness of honeybees (Apis mellifera L) as bioindicators for the presence of Cu, Cr, Zn, Mn, Fe in the urban area (example of Bialystok city). The study includes pilot studies covering three sampling periods (March, June and September 2015). Analyses of metals were made by ASA method. The results showed the presence of Cu, Cr Zn, Mn and Fe in all bees samples. An increased content of Cr in bees was also found, which may be the result of the presence of this element in the environment (air, soil, water, plants, pollen) and in the impregnation agent applied to protect wooden elements of the bee hive. The research showed seasonal variation of metals in bees bodies. The main sources of studied metals in bee samples seem to be motorization, industry, and municipal economy within the urban area. Statistical calculations showed a common origin of majority of studied metals. Bee studies for metals contents can be an important element of a bio-monitoring of changing natural environment as a consequence of anthropogenic activity.

Tytuł:
Determination of Heavy Metals in Bee Honey as a Bioindicator in the Istog, Drenas and Kastriot Regions
Autorzy:
Demaku, Skender
Aliu, Arbnorë
Sylejmani, Donika
Ahmetaj, Blerina
Halili, Jeton
Powiązania:
https://bibliotekanauki.pl/articles/24201705.pdf
Data publikacji:
2023
Wydawca:
Polskie Towarzystwo Inżynierii Ekologicznej
Tematy:
pollution
environment
honey
heavy metals
Opis:
The major goal of this research was to employ honey as a bio-indicator to identify the heavy metal levels in bee honey in the Istog, Drenas, and Kastriot regions. As a result, honey was purposely tested in these locations, and two industrial specific areas were chosen for examination and analysis: Kastriot (Graboc) and Drenas (Vrboc), as these are considered to be among the most industrial polluted areas. A honey sample was also taken in the Istog (Vrell, as a clean area) region in order to compare not just honey, but also the area where the bee obtains nectar, as well as the sources of pollution discharge into the environment. Concentrations of heavy metals in honey, (min. and max.) amounted to: Zn (8.705–9.804 mg/kg), Mn (5.620–5.718 mg/kg), Fe (3.635–3.745 mg/kg) and Cu (2.295–2.299 mg/kg). In contrast, lower concentrations of metals, have been observed for: Ni (0.640–1.126 mg/kg), Pb (0.235–0.268 mg/kg), As (0.107–0.199 mg/kg), Cd (0.040–0.058 mg/kg) and Cr (0.025–0.036 mg/kg) while elements such as; Hg, and Co, are almost undetected. The study of hierarchical clusters revealed several groupings of elements with geogenic and anthropogenic origins. The concentrations of heavy metals selected for honey were compared to standards of other countries, such as Poland and other European Union countries. Samples were taken in October 2020 and September 2021. The concentration of heavy metals was determined using inductively coupled plasma optical emission spectrometry, ICP OES.
